You will select an article or report on a subject that is some how related to public transportation. I am quite flexible about what counts as public transportation. You may find articles about new technologies, proposed systems, social issues related to transit use, policy and funding issues, etc. Your article should be recent (preferably within the last few months or year), and you may look in newspapers, magazines, journals, or online. There are two restrictions: 1) you may not choose a wikipedia article; 2) you may not choose an article that has already been posted by someone in the class.
You will write a summary and discussion consisting of the following parts:
Write a paragraph summarizing the important points of the article. Think of this as preparing a 250-word abstract that covers the who? what? where? when? and why? This should be written in your own words, so please do not copy-paste the abstract out of a journal paper.
Write at least one paragraph critical analysis or discussion of the issues raised in the article. You may relate the subject of the article to concepts that we have discussed in class. You may think of this as an essay on what you think are the important lessons, implications, or challenges that the article brings up and your thoughts about them. You may also think of this as a critique of opinions or the point-of-view expressed in the article. The important thing is that this should reflect your critical thinking on the subject.
Prepare a list of at least three discussion questions related to the article. These should be open-ended questions that would foster a class discussion of the topic, not reading-comprehension questions that would quiz us on the details of the article.
